This gripping locked-room mystery sees Joseph Spector investigate his most sinister case yet: murderous machinations at a haunted manor house. A former First World War field hospital, the spooky old mansion at Devil's Neck attracts spirit-seekers from far and wide. Illusionist-turned-sleuth Joseph Spector knows the house of old. With stories spreading of a phantom soldier making mischief, he joins a party of visitors in search of the truth. But the house, located on a lonely causeway, is quickly cut off by floods. The stranded visitors are soon being killed off one by one. With old ally Inspector Flint working on a complex case that has links to Spector's investigation, the two men must connect the dots before Devil's Neck claims Spector himself as its next victim. Tom Mead is an aficionado of Golden Age crime fiction. His short stories have appeared in Alfred Hitchcock's Mystery Magazine and Lighthouse, as well as Best Crime Stories of the Year (ed. Lee Child). Death and the Conjuror, his debut novel, featuring illusionist turned sleuth Joseph Spector, was highly acclaimed by the UK and US press and was one of Publishers Weekly's Mysteries of the Year. He lives in Derbyshire, England.
